Translation by Vincent Tournier

Pious gift of Himadinna, the pupil of the superintendent of construction Himālaya.

Commentary

Documented by neither Vincent Tournier nor Robert Arlt. Reedited from the only published picture (Poonacha 2011, p. 450, № 1, plate CXXX, № 1), where the third line is only partly visible.
